Leeds City Council backs the UN Nuclear Ban

On the 13th January, Leeds City Council became the first City Council in Yorkshire to pledging its support for the 2017 UN Treaty for the Prohibition of Nuclear Weapons (TPNW), which comes into force on Friday. The Nuclear Ban is Here!

Campaigners across the region are celebrating tonight a huge boost to our efforts. Just after 9.30pm Honduras became the 50th nation to ratify the UN treaty banning nuclear weapons. It’s a Full House for Shipley!

All three current Shipley Councillors have signed the Nuclear Ban Communities Pledge. Huge thanks to Councillors Vick Jenkins, Martin Love and Kevin Warnes for their support it is much appreciated.
